social media day san diego It’s that time again! Social Media Day San Diego is just around the corner and is being co-hosted once again by Fandom’s very own Rob “DowntownRob” Marlbrough. Last year, San Diego had record-breaking attendance. In 2012, Mayor Jerry Sanders declared June 30th as Social Media Day San Diego.

Mashable started Social Media Day back in 2010 as a way to pay homage to the digital revolution that would soon take over our lives, and mobile devices! Now in its fourth year we invite you to celebrate with us, and the rest of the world, the many ways social media has changed our lives and has in many ways brought us closer together.
